Smart Weather Condition Sensors
Smart weather condition sensors have reinvented the effectiveness of modern irrigation systems by adjusting watering routines based upon real-time ecological data. These sensors keep an eye on variables such as temperature, humidity, wind speed, and solar radiation, permitting systems to respond dynamically to altering climate conditions. By incorporating this information, wise sensing units can enhance water use, minimizing waste and ensuring that landscapes obtain the ideal amount of dampness. This modern technology not only saves water but likewise promotes healthier plant growth by avoiding overwatering or underwatering. In addition, the automation offered by smart weather condition sensing units boosts customer convenience, as property owners and landscapers can rely on specific watering routines without hand-operated treatment. Overall, these innovations represent a significant improvement in lasting irrigation techniques.

Dirt Dampness Sensors
Dirt moisture sensing units play a crucial duty in contemporary irrigation systems, offering real-time data that improves water effectiveness. These tools gauge the volumetric water content in the soil, permitting precise evaluations of dampness degrees. By incorporating soil dampness sensing units right into irrigation systems, customers can avoid overwatering or underwatering, eventually promoting healthier plant development and conserving water resources.The sensors send data to controllers, which can adjust sprinkling schedules based on existing soil problems. This data-driven method decreases water waste and guarantees that plants get the very best quantity of wetness. Furthermore, soil moisture sensors can be useful in different farming setups, from home gardens to large-scale farms. The deployment of these sensing units adds to lasting techniques by sustaining accountable water usage and decreasing environmental effect. Overall, the unification of dirt wetness sensors notes a significant advancement in attaining reliable irrigation systems.
Customizable Scheduling Alternatives
Just how can adjustable scheduling options change irrigation methods? These choices allow users to customize watering schedules according to details plant demands, climate problems, and seasonal adjustments. By making it possible for accurate control over when and just how much water is used, adjustable scheduling enhances water preservation and advertises healthier plant growth.Modern automatic sprinkler usually include programmable setups that fit various watering requirements, such as various areas for varied plant types. Users can establish timetables based on time of day, frequency, and duration, ensuring ideal hydration without waste (Sprinkler system check).Furthermore, progressed systems can integrate regional weather information to change routines instantly, protecting against overwatering throughout wet periods. This versatility not just boosts irrigation effectiveness yet also decreases water prices and ecological impact. Eventually, personalized scheduling options equip customers to create a more sustainable strategy to landscape management, fostering thriving yards while preserving precious resources

Mobile Application Combination
As innovation continues to progress, mobile app integration in lawn sprinkler systems has actually become a game-changer for landscapers and home owners alike. This advancement permits individuals to remotely keep an eye on and manage their irrigation systems via smartphones or tablet computers, supplying extraordinary benefit. With real-time access to system status, users can change sprinkling timetables, track water use, and receive informs about potential concerns, such as leaks or breakdowns. Additionally, many applications supply adjustable setups, enabling customized sprinkling plans based upon details plant needs or regional weather. This assimilation not only improves performance but likewise advertises water preservation, allowing individuals to maximize their landscape maintenance without being physically existing. In general, mobile application integration stands for a significant advancement in modern-day irrigation technology.
